# Parcel webhook client setup.
# Driftbox sends tracking events to our Cartonflow endpoint.
# Events arrive at-least-once; dedupe on event sequence before processing.
# Retries back off exponentially; do not add manual retries here.
# The client signs outbound acknowledgments via the internal Sealpost service.
# Staging and prod use separate credentials; this block configures staging only.
# Authenticate Sealpost calls with the key below.

API key for taduf-yahif: qvz11-nMDtAWg6H2u

This PR extends the Travino tracing SDK so external plugins can propagate span context across the Ledgercrest microservices mesh. Plugin authors should note that trace headers are now injected automatically on outbound calls, but sampling decisions remain local to each service. The defaults below govern sampling and span buffering; override them cautiously.

tuning table, bafof-yagap:
BUDGETS = {
    "gorir": 144,
    "holwyn": 900,
    "novwyn": 655,
    "ulair": 254,
    "ulaius": 636,
}

## Who to ping: slow autocomplete index

If the Birchline autocomplete index is lagging (suggestions taking >400ms, or stale entries showing up), it's almost always the nightly rebuild falling behind. Don't restart the indexer yourself — that makes the backlog worse. The owning team is Typeahead Guild; Priya runs point this quarter and usually replies fast during the eng sync window. For anything index-related, drop a note to the guild inbox below.

billing contact of bawep-fawif = fenath_zorael@nelvrocorp.corp